Output 43f0f28f97a160c279555547dff34acbfa62928917153128e3714548fddbee5e:0

value
856534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 450c016a4e5afd2650f26e4b6374619c6eb1df37 OP_EQUALVERIFY OP_CHECKSIG
address
17J61PutcFAmeLPLg83wbfwy738F1Qmvjo
transaction
43f0f28f97a160c279555547dff34acbfa62928917153128e3714548fddbee5e
spent
true